How Emergency Water Extraction Actually Works in Wellington, KY

When water damage strikes, every minute counts. Our team knows that a proper extraction process is crucial to preventing further damage and ensuring your safety. We’ll arrive quickly and assess the situation to find out the best course of action. Our technicians will then use specialized equipment to remove standing water and dry out your property.

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

We’ll arrive on-site to assess the damage and create a personalized plan for extraction and drying. This is where experience matters we’ll identify the best approach to reduce further damage and get your property back in shape. Our team will explain the process and what to expect, so you’re always informed and in control.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use heavy-duty pumps and vacuums to remove standing water from your property. This is where speed and efficiency are key the sooner we can extract the water, the less damage will occur. Our technicians will work quickly and carefully to ensure every area is thoroughly dried.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We’ll use specialized equipment to dry out your property, including dehumidifiers and air movers. This is where patience pays off drying can take several days, but our team will monitor the process and make adjustments as needed to ensure your property is safe and dry.

Warning Signs You Need Emergency Water Extraction in Wellington, KY

Don’t wait until it’s too late, knowing the warning signs of water damage can save you thousands of dollars in repairs. Be on the lookout for musty odors, warping or buckling walls, and water stains on ceilings.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a persistent musty smell in your home, it’s likely a sign of water damage. This is a red flag that you need to investigate further, call us today to schedule an assessment.

Warped or Buckling Walls

Water damage can cause walls to warp or buckle, which can be a sign of a bigger problem. This is a sign that you need help ASAP don’t wait until the damage is irreversible.

Emergency Water Extraction Cost in Wellington, KY

The cost of emergency water ext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Wellington, KY. These are estimated costs, not guarantees every situation is unique, and our team will provide a personalized estimate after assessing your property.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ial assessment and planning $100 – $500 Severity of damage, size of affected area
Water extraction and removal $500 – $2,500 Volume of water, equipment needed
